Yelp ranks 'Top 10 Cities for BBQ' in USA

AUSTIN (KXAN/NEXSTAR) — Looking for the top barbecue in the nation? Texas is a great place to start, as suggested by a new ranking from Yelp.

The platform recently ranked the “Top 10 Cities for BBQ in the USA, and two cities from Texas — Austin and San Antonio — topped the list.

Austin clinched the No. 1 spot in Yelp’s rankings, excelling in criteria like interest, availability, and well-reviewed dining spots, as per the site’s analysts. Noteworthy mentions were given to barbecue locations such as Franklin Barbecue, Terry Black’s Barbecue, Micklethwait Craft Meat, and the Michelin-starred La Barbecue.

Austin’s barbecue was also commended by Yelp reviewers for its “simple” yet “flavorful” seasonings, according to Yelp.

“Austin has earned its reputation as a top barbecue destination,” an article announcing the rankings declared.

Close behind Austin is San Antonio, securing the No. 2 position on Yelp’s list. The city is recognized for its variety of both classic and fusion barbecue restaurants, including favorites like Reese Bros BBQ, Smoke Shack, and Garcia Barbecue.

In third place, Yelp ranked Kansas City, Missouri, as another “top barbecue destination,” thanks in no small part to the city’s burnt ends (“a local specialty”) and its signature Kansas City-style barbecue sauce.

The full ranking, as determined by Yelp, can be found below.

  1. Austin, Texas
  2. San Antonio, Texas
  3. Kansas City, Missouri
  4. Memphis, Tennessee
  5. Charleston, South Carolina
  6. Greenville, South Carolina
  7. Honolulu, Hawaii
  8. Tulsa, Oklahoma
  9. Durham, North Carolina
  10. Nashville, Tennessee

To determine its rankings, Yelp says its analysts used a “blended metric” based on three factors: consumer interest in BBQ, the total number of barbecue restaurants, and the average rating of each. The analysts also only included a maximum of two cities from each state “to ensure geographic diversity,” meaning it’s possible that additional cities in Texas or South Carolina could have ranked within the top 10 had each state not been restricted to two entries.
